Public Service Advertising

Its a shame that we live at the centre of the region's advertising industry and Public Service Advertising (PSA) here is so little, its almost non-existent.

There are so many issues in the UAE that really needs to be addressed by either the government, private organizations that are trying to build a "corporate governance culture", or both public and private sectors together.

Yes, we do have issues here. They are affecting everyone: Nationals, expats, women, men, children .. they all suffer from issues like racism, drugs, DWI, profiteering, bad traffic behavior, illiteracy, health care malpractices, pollution and the lack of good citizenship. Take driving for example..

Every year, Dubai Police runs a "safe driver award" campaign from time to time. I truly commend the efforts. But why is it that we see death-on-roads is still on the rise?

Dubai Police is addressing a problem which the entire UAE is suffering from.. Such a campaign should be on a federal level, running all year long and endorsed by the private sector (especially the advertising/media moguls).

Here are some of the things that can be done:

  • Set up a PSA Association. I would call it PSA UAE (or something) with headquarters in Dubai and local chapters across the emirates.
  • Work closely with government bodies, NGOs and planning & research centers to get to know who/what issues that need to be addressed.
  • Force media (print/web/broadcast/outdoor) to allocate a certain percentage of their medium for PSAs - percentage varies according to medium. This could be a privilege for founding media members to be seen as active in corporate social responsibility.
  • Create workshops for students/young entrepreneurs on the importance and significance of PSA and its impact on society.
  • Run an annual competition for small ad shops on CSR and PSA campaigns.

These are some ideas .. I am sure we can do more ..
